Output 56e8dc5abe2a85acb78cbce1db9171fc35de846b4beddfcd9753b7ff48a338ae:1

value
38945378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d66e9329ff1c935726d3664c7d1f3319e42266c OP_EQUAL
address
MHsdAiWB9kgQ1ia4KsfdufauB8xX7Jb5n4
transaction
56e8dc5abe2a85acb78cbce1db9171fc35de846b4beddfcd9753b7ff48a338ae
spent
true